1. Compliance with Legislation
As a personal care home operating in Saskatchewan, we are a "trustee" under The Health Information Protection Act (HIPA). We strictly adhere to HIPA regulations regarding the collection, storage, and sharing of personal health information (PHI). For general website interactions and business operations, we also respect the principles outlined in the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act (PIPEDA).

4. Disclosure of Information
Personal and health information will only be disclosed:
- With your explicit consent (or the consent of your authorized representative).
- To other healthcare providers within the circle of care, as permitted by HIPA, to ensure continuous and safe care.
- When required or permitted by law (e.g., reporting requirements to the Ministry of Health or in emergency situations).

6. Access and Correction
Under HIPA, you have the right to request access to your personal health information held by us, and to request corrections if you believe the information is inaccurate. To make a request, please contact our administration office using the details below.
